Resumo: Essential to life on the planet, water has fundamental importance as social and economic development factor, being the focus of several conflicts and interests. The gap between water needs and availability worldwide is undoubtedly one of the main problems of today. This situation requires a very effective management of water resources. Ceará state adopted the model that proposes an integrated, decentralized and participatory water management and that has the River Basin as planning unit. In general, the following main levels of participation can be mentioned: the State council of Water Resources - CONERH, River Basin Committees, Commissions of PerennializedValleys WaterUsers and Managing Commissions of Water Systems. The objective of this work is to formulate and to apply indicators to assess the participation of the Managing Commissions in managing Metropolitan Basins’ waters, taking as case study the Managing Commissions of the following water systems: Castro, Acarape do Meio and Choró. To accomplish this, documental and bibliographic research were used, as well as application of questionnaires. The methodology followed a sequence composed of four phases: definition of the evaluation indicators system, application of the Delphi method, application of the hierarchic analysis of processes (AHP) and construction of the evaluation index for the water systems management commissions. The application of the Delphi method was attended by 14 (fourteen) technical specialists in water resources and the evaluation of the researched committees was attended by 24 (twenty four) members. The research has defined the relevant aspects or dimensions to be considered for assessment of this management sphere, which are: the existence of financial resources, planning, commitment of the members of the Managing Commissions, qualification of the members of the Managing Commissions, infrastructure for the functioning of the Managing Commissions, interaction with other spheres of management, transparency of management bodies, performance of the Managing Commissions, representativeness and credibility. The seventy-five indicators identified from these dimensions supported the evaluation of the Managing Commissions under study, allowing to identify in the interpretation of the results that these commissions are active in the management of metropolitan basins and contribute to the negotiated allocation of water from the referred basin. However, some limitations must be passed to become fully effective.

O descompasso entre as necessidades e as disponibilidades hídricas em todo o mundo é, sem dúvida, um dos principais problemas da atualidade. Essa situação requer um gerenciamento dos recursos hídricos de forma muito eficaz. O Estado do Ceará adotou o modelo que propõe uma gestão integrada, descentralizada e participativa da água e tem como unidade de planejamento a bacia hidrográfica. Em termos gerais, podem-se citar os principais níveis de participação: o Conselho Estadual de Recursos Hídricos - CONERH, os Comitês de Bacias Hidrográficas, as Comissões de Usuários de Águas dos Vales Perenizados e as Comissões Gestoras dos Sistemas hídricos. O objetivo deste trabalho é formular e aplicar indicadores para avaliar a participação das Comissões Gestoras na gestão das águas das Bacias Metropolitanas, tendo como estudo de caso as Comissões Gestoras dos sistemas hídricos: Castro, Acarape do Meio e Choró. Para alcançar este objetivo, utilizou-se pesquisa documental e bibliográfica, assim como aplicação de questionários. A metodologia seguiu uma sequência composta de quatro fases: definição do sistema de indicadores de avaliação, aplicação do método Delphi, aplicação da análise hierárquica de processos (AHP) e construção do índice de avaliação das comissões gestoras de sistemas hídricos. Na aplicação do método Delphi ocorreu a participação de 14 (quatorze) técnicos especialistas em Recursos Hídricos e na avaliação das Comissões pesquisadas, a participação de 24 (vinte e quatro) membros. A pesquisa definiu os aspectos ou dimensões relevantes a serem consideradas para avaliação dessa instância de gestão, quais sejam: existência de recursos financeiros, planejamento, comprometimento dos membros que compõem a Comissão Gestora, qualificação dos membros que compõem a Comissão Gestora, infraestrutura para o funcionamento da Comissão Gestora, interação com as demais instâncias de gestão, transparência dos órgãos gestores, atuação da Comissão Gestora, representatividade e credibilidade. Os setenta e cinco indicadores identificados a partir dessas dimensões, subsidiaram a avaliação das Comissões Gestoras em estudo, permitindo identificar na interpretação dos resultados, que essas comissões são atuantes na gestão das bacias metropolitanas e contribuem na alocação negociada de água da referida bacia.
